Cylinder Technician:
Responsible for performing a variety of duties to support the hydraulic shop mainly hydraulic cylinder repairs; coordinating work within the department, as well as with other departments; reporting pertinent information to the immediate supervisor; responding to inquiries or requests for information. Essential Duties 1. Performs a variety of duties to support the hydraulic shop as follows: a. Test products before shipment. b. Disassemble cylinder, evaluate parts' needs, assemble cylinder back together, and test. c. Gather parts to be shipped after completion. d. Provide solutions to problems as they arise (broken parts, missing parts, wrong material, missed tooling., etc.) 2.
